1. Types of Binding Machines
When it comes to choosing a binding machine, it is important to understand the different types available in the market. Each type has its own unique features and advantages. Some of the most common types of binding machines include:
– Comb Binding Machines: These machines use plastic combs to bind the pages together. They are versatile and allow for easy editing or adding/removing pages. Comb binding machines are ideal for reports, presentations, and training materials.
– Wire Binding Machines: Wire binding machines use metal wires to bind the pages. They provide a professional and sleek look, making them perfect for proposals, manuals, and calendars. Wire binding machines offer a durable and secure binding solution.
– Coil Binding Machines: Coil binding machines use plastic or metal coils to bind the pages. They offer a 360-degree page-turning experience and are ideal for cookbooks, journals, and sketchbooks. Coil binding machines provide flexibility and durability.
– Thermal Binding Machines: These machines use heat to bind the pages together. They create a strong and permanent bond, making them suitable for legal documents, contracts, and important presentations. Thermal binding machines offer a professional and polished finish.
– Velo Binding Machines: Velo binding machines use thin plastic strips to bind the pages. They provide a secure and tamper-proof binding solution, making them suitable for confidential documents and legal files. Velo binding machines offer a professional and high-security binding option.

Frequently asked questions about binding machines
1. What is a binding machine and why do I need one?
A binding machine is a device used to securely bind together pages of a document, creating a professional and polished finish. Whether you’re a student, a business professional, or a creative individual, a binding machine can be an invaluable tool for organizing and presenting your work. It allows you to create bound documents that are easy to read, handle, and store.
2. What types of binding machines are available?
There are several types of binding machines available on the market, each offering its own unique set of features and benefits. The most common types include:
– Comb binding machines: These machines use plastic combs to bind pages together, allowing for easy editing and adding or removing pages.
– Wire binding machines: These machines use metal wires to create a professional and durable binding. They are ideal for presentations and reports that need to make a lasting impression.
– Coil binding machines: These machines use plastic coils to bind pages together. They offer a stylish and flexible binding option that allows pages to lay flat when opened.
– Thermal binding machines: These machines use heat to bind pages together using adhesive strips. They provide a clean and professional finish that is ideal for important documents.

4. Can I use any type of paper with a binding machine?
Most binding machines are compatible with a wide range of paper types, including standard copy paper, cardstock, and glossy paper. However, it’s always a good idea to check the specifications of the machine to ensure it can handle the type and weight of paper you plan to use. Some machines may have limitations on paper thickness or size, so it’s important to consider these factors when making your selection.
